Finn Campbell believes that the fastest way to understand a place is through its food. He has filed stories from roadside noodle stalls in Chiang Mai, oyster farms on the Washington coast, and bustling markets in Mexico City. His narrative-driven work focuses less on fine dining and more on the foods that define a community. Finn's writing is characterized by its strong sense of place and its focus on the human element of culinary traditions. Before joining Munchies, his work was featured in several prominent travel and food magazines, earning him a reputation for immersive, thoughtful storytelling.
